This short allegory provides comfort, insight, and validation for caregivers and relatives of loved ones with Alzheimer's.
A Bird Named Payn illustrates how to process the complex emotions that arise when you walk through this painful journey. The insidious disease forces friends and family members to grieve the loss of someone who is still alive.
Sharing her experience with her beloved Mother-in-law, Bernock reveals the love, the loss, and the permission to embrace the pain, reminding you that you're not alone.
